503,306 is a composite number, even.
503,306 (five hundred three thousand three hundred six) is an even 6-digit number. It is a composite number with 4 divisors, and factors as 2 × 251,653. Written other ways, in hexadecimal, 0x7AE0A.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 503306, here are decompositions:
- 3 + 503303 = 503306
- 19 + 503287 = 503306
- 73 + 503233 = 503306
- 79 + 503227 = 503306
- 109 + 503197 = 503306
- 229 + 503077 = 503306
- 487 + 502819 = 503306
- 499 + 502807 = 503306
Showing the first eight; more decompositions exist.
